    Hp Elitebook 820 G1 "warning!! machine is not in committed state"

    Hi,
    I bought a new motherboard for my HP Elitebook 820 G1 but the warning error appears when I turn it on"
    warning!! machine is not in committed state"
    I realized that since it was a virgin card, some data was missing... I took it from the notebook's plate and inserted it with a tool found online but the error remains. I can't find the BUILD ID (not even on the partsurfer site). Is there a way to recover it? I also have a bios backup from the previous card, could I recover it from there?
